Vicks Comfort Flex Thermometer with Fever Insight



Seriously, best purchase ever!  Aside from the obvious reasons for a thermometer we have discovered an awesome life hack.  

Miss E is a bit of a procrastinator in the mornings.  And that, along with being a tad anxious over new things, even if they are only new this week, it makes for getting out the door quickly a little bit challenging.  After hearing how sick she was several times without having any real symptoms I got smart.  :)  This thermometer shows a digital reading, but then it turns either green, yellow or red depending on the temperature that it reads.  

Dragging her feet mornings have turned into "If you can turn the thermometer yellow or red you can stay home."  And it's interesting, the girl can argue with her mama but she can't argue with what color the thermometer turns!
